Crooked Island Report

As you may or may not know Crooked Island, Bahamas was dealt a severe blow a couple of years ago that nearly wiped out the entire Island. Hurricane Joaquin was the culprit.
My wife and I returned this past December to find that the fishing and local residents have done a nice job rebuilding. The Fishing guides are busy and the fishing has rebounded with lots of Snook and Tarpon in the lagoon and creeks. The Bonefish are doing well also and you have to try the Live Bait Fishing. Snorkeling is also a great adventure as the reefs are abundant on Crooked Island.
The Beach walks are second to none.

Winter Blackmouth

Blackmouth fishing in the San Juan's (Area 7) is great this year. Just make sure to use barbless hooks and Knotless net to have minimum impact on the fishery.
One hour before and one hour after tide changes are the best.
